Children and Families Coordinator at Quakers Hill Uniting Church                            

18-26 hours per week with current funding for 2 years (Uniting Church Lay Ministry Worker Level 3)

Quakers Hill Uniting is a growing, vibrant, multi-cultural, community-oriented church in the North West sector of Sydney. We are seeking to appoint a Children and Families Coordinator to build on the current mission activities including Noah’s Ark Preschool.

Main responsibilities:

  • Coordination of Sunday morning Kids’ Church, Tuesday Playgroup, fortnightly Friday night children’s programs and Monday Toy Library alongside the volunteer team.
  • Connecting with Noah’s Ark Preschool families.
  • Training and resourcing volunteers for the above programs.
  • Promotion of community activities
  • Identify opportunities and promote partnerships and connections with the wider community.
  • The Children and Families Coordinator will be an integral member of the church ministry team.

Essential Criteria:

  • Passion and demonstrated experience connecting with children and families
  • Personal and spiritual maturity
  • Strong personal time management and planning skills
  • Strong oral and written communication
  • Computer literacy skills
  • Commitment to work within the ethos of the Uniting Church
  • Current driver’s licence and car
  • NSW Working with Children Check
